Correction to birth order
Graydon Creed must have been born years before Kurt. Here's why: Graydon Creed died several years ago while running for the US Presidency. In order to run for President Graydon would have to meet two requirements: native birth, and a minimum age of 35. Kurt turned 21 shortly after joining the X-Men ...
